pub(crate) const ENFORCE_HOOK_SCRIPT: &str = r#"#!/usr/bin/env bash
# Infigraph PreToolUse enforcement hook
# Warns when raw search/file tools are used in Infigraph-indexed projects.
# stdin: JSON {tool_name, tool_input, cwd}
# exit 0 = allow (with warning on stderr)
input=$(cat)
tool=$(echo "$input" | jq -r '.tool_name // empty')
cwd=$(echo "$input" | jq -r '.cwd // empty')
# Guard: only enforce in projects with a .infigraph directory
[ -d "$cwd/.infigraph" ] || exit 0
case "$tool" in
Grep)
echo "WARNING: Prefer mcp__infigraph__search (unified search) over Grep. Infigraph is indexed for this project." >&2
;;
Glob)
echo "WARNING: Prefer mcp__infigraph__list_files over Glob. Infigraph is indexed for this project." >&2
;;
Bash)
cmd=$(echo "$input" | jq -r '.tool_input.command // empty')
if echo "$cmd" | grep -qE '(^|\s|/)(grep|egrep|fgrep|rg|ripgrep|ag|ack)(\s|$)'; then
echo "WARNING: Prefer mcp__infigraph__search over grep/rg. Infigraph is indexed for this project." >&2
fi
if echo "$cmd" | grep -qE '(^|\s)find\s.*-name\s'; then
echo "WARNING: Prefer mcp__infigraph__list_files over find. Infigraph is indexed for this project." >&2
fi
;;
esac
exit 0
"#;
pub(crate) const SESSION_SAVE_HOOK_SCRIPT: &str = r#"#!/usr/bin/env bash
# Infigraph UserPromptSubmit hook — session save reminder
# Counts user exchanges per Claude session. Every 5th exchange, emits a
# reminder to call save_session. Resets when the PostToolUse reset hook fires.
# stdin: JSON {prompt, session_id, cwd, ...}
input=$(cat)
cwd=$(echo "$input" | jq -r '.cwd // empty')
# Only enforce in Infigraph-indexed projects
[ -d "$cwd/.infigraph" ] || exit 0
session_id=$(echo "$input" | jq -r '.session_id // empty')
[ -z "$session_id" ] && exit 0
counter_dir="${TMPDIR:-/tmp}/infigraph-sessions"
mkdir -p "$counter_dir" 2>/dev/null
counter_file="$counter_dir/$session_id.count"
count=0
[ -f "$counter_file" ] && count=$(cat "$counter_file" 2>/dev/null || echo 0)
count=$((count + 1))
echo "$count" > "$counter_file"
if [ $((count % 5)) -eq 0 ]; then
cat <<'ENDJSON'
{"hookSpecificOutput":{"hookEventName":"UserPromptSubmit","additionalContext":"INFIGRAPH SESSION SAVE: You have NOT called save_session in the last 5 exchanges. Call mcp__infigraph__save_session NOW with a summary of work done so far, pending tasks, and decisions made. Do NOT defer this."}}
ENDJSON
fi
exit 0
"#;
pub(crate) const SESSION_RESET_HOOK_SCRIPT: &str = r#"#!/usr/bin/env bash
# Infigraph PostToolUse hook — resets session save counter after save_session
# stdin: JSON {tool_name, tool_input, ...}
input=$(cat)
tool=$(echo "$input" | jq -r '.tool_name // empty')
[ "$tool" = "mcp__infigraph__save_session" ] || exit 0
session_id=$(echo "$input" | jq -r '.session_id // empty')
[ -z "$session_id" ] && exit 0
counter_file="${TMPDIR:-/tmp}/infigraph-sessions/$session_id.count"
echo "0" > "$counter_file" 2>/dev/null
exit 0
"#;

pub(crate) fn install_enforcement_hook(home: &std::path::Path) -> Result<()> {
let hooks_dir = home.join(".claude").join("hooks");
std::fs::create_dir_all(&hooks_dir)?;
let hook_path = hooks_dir.join("infigraph-enforce.sh");
std::fs::write(&hook_path, ENFORCE_HOOK_SCRIPT)?;
#[cfg(unix)]
{
use std::os::unix::fs::PermissionsExt;
std::fs::set_permissions(&hook_path, std::fs::Permissions::from_mode(0o755))?;
}
println!(" Installed enforcement hook: {}", hook_path.display());
let settings_path = home.join(".claude").join("settings.json");
let mut settings: serde_json::Value = if settings_path.is_file() {
let content = std::fs::read_to_string(&settings_path)?;
serde_json::from_str(&content)?
} else {
json!({})
};
if settings.get("hooks").is_none() {
settings["hooks"] = json!({});
}
let hook_entry = json!({
"matcher": "Grep|Glob|Bash",
"hooks": [{
"type": "command",
"command": hook_path.to_string_lossy(),
"timeout": 5
}]
});
let pre_tool = settings["hooks"]
.get("PreToolUse")
.and_then(|v| v.as_array())
.cloned()
.unwrap_or_default();
let already_exists = pre_tool.iter().any(|entry| {
entry
.get("hooks")
.and_then(|h| h.as_array())
.map(|hooks| {
hooks.iter().any(|h| {
h.get("command")
.and_then(|c| c.as_str())
.map(|c| c.contains("infigraph-enforce"))
.unwrap_or(false)
})
})
.unwrap_or(false)
});
if !already_exists {
let mut arr = pre_tool;
arr.push(hook_entry);
settings["hooks"]["PreToolUse"] = serde_json::Value::Array(arr);
let pretty = serde_json::to_string_pretty(&settings)?;
std::fs::write(&settings_path, pretty)?;
println!(" Added PreToolUse hook to {}", settings_path.display());
} else {
println!(
" PreToolUse hook already configured in {}",
settings_path.display()
);
}
Ok(())
}
